Software Engineering Intern, Infrastructure - Autumn 2025
Software Engineering Intern, Infrastructure - Autumn 2025
Software Engineering Intern, Infrastructure - Autumn 2025
Software Engineering Intern, Infrastructure - Autumn 2025
NVIDIA
Computer-Hardware
München
- Art der Anstellung: Vollzeit
- Vor Ort
- Zu den Ersten gehören
Software Engineering Intern, Infrastructure - Autumn 2025
Über diesen Job
NVIDIA is looking for a Backend Infrastructure Engineering Intern to join our team that builds and maintains the core internal services powering large geo-distributed infrastructure used by diverse groups across the company. As an intern, you will work alongside senior engineers to design, develop, and improve backend systems that enable automated workflows at a massive scale. This is an excellent opportunity to gain hands-on experience with cutting-edge infrastructure technologies while contributing to real projects that impact NVIDIA's global business.
What you'll be doing:
Work with senior engineers to develop and enhance robust backend services for internal automation infrastructure
Contribute to the design and implementation of scalable microservices and APIs in a distributed systems environment
Assist in building data pipelines and storage solutions that support high-throughput and memory-intensive systems
Help implement and improve observability tools and monitoring frameworks for infrastructure applications
Participate in code reviews, testing, and debugging of backend services and automation tools
Collaborate with DevOps and performance teams to understand requirements and deliver solutions
Learn and apply software engineering best practices in a production environment
Support the maintenance and optimization of existing infrastructure services
What we need to see:
Currently pursuing a Bachelor's or Master's degree in Computer Science, Engineering, or related field
Strong programming fundamentals in at least one of: Go (preferred), Python, or C#
Solid understanding of data structures and algorithms
Basic knowledge of software design patterns and API design concepts
Familiarity with version control systems (Git)
Understanding of database concepts and SQL
Strong problem-solving skills and eagerness to learn new technologies
Excellent communication skills and ability to work effectively in a team environment
Ways to stand out from the crowd:
Experience with distributed systems concepts (REST APIs, microservices architecture)
Exposure to containerization technologies (Docker) and orchestration platforms
Knowledge of cloud platforms (AWS, GCP, Azure) and infrastructure automation
Familiarity with CI/CD pipelines and DevOps practices
Understanding of observability tools and monitoring systems (Prometheus, Grafana)
With competitive salaries and a generous benefits package, NVIDIA is widely considered to be one of the most desirable employers in the world. We have some of the most brilliant and talented people in the world working for us. If you are creative, autonomous and love a challenge, we want to hear from you. We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.
Unternehmens-Details
NVIDIA
Computer-Hardware